Burley is a city in Cassia and Minidoka counties in the southern portion of the U.S. state of Idaho.

Burley is the third-largest city in Idaho's Magic Valley region after Twin Falls and Jerome.

Burley, Idaho was founded in 1905.
Burley has a rich history dating back to the Oregon Trail migration. It’s location, next to the winding Snake River in the shadows of the mountains, has been a strategic place for centuries. It is home to the Oregon and California Trails along with more than thirty other pioneer trails. Burley is the county seat for Cassia County but portions of Burley are also in Minidoka County. burleyidaho.org/ about-burley/


In the first year or two of the century, a man named David E. Burley, a passenger agent for the Oregon Short Line Railroad Company, traveled through this area. While working for the Oregon Short Line, he became familiar with the area and its ability to grow sugar beets. In 1905, a man named I.B. Perrine and five others platted a town on the south bank of the Snake River. This town, of course, became known as Burley, Idaho. www.cassiacounty.org/
